It may not have to go as far as court.
Tell the airline of the situation and related costs. Let the airline know you are entitled to all expenses since the luggage did not make it and were stranded in an airport away from the destination. The airline has to pay these expenses. Take legal action after they refuse to pay the claim. That avoids weird loop holes in the law that may make you look negligent if you take rash action too quickly.
